Deloitte: Belk Taps Deloitte Digital as Mobile Agency of Record
October 6, 2012
By Rob Starr, Content Manager, Big4.com
Belk, Inc. announced that Deloitte Digital has been selected as the retailer’s tablet agency of record. Deloitte will spearhead thier upcoming tablet effort in support of the company-wide Omni-channel Retail initiative.
Tablets offer a uniquely visual and personal experience from other platforms and use is growing rapidly—more than 55 million Americans already own a tablet device.1 In Adobe’s recent study on retail website visitors in 2011, it found that tablet visitors spent 54 percent more per purchase than smartphone visitors and 21 percent more than traditional visitors.
Charlotte, N.C.-based Belk, Inc. (www.belk.com) is the nation’s largest privately owned mainline department store company with 302 Belk stores located in 16 Southern states. The company was founded in 1888 by William Henry Belk in Monroe, N.C. and is in the third generation of Belk family leadership. Its belk.com Web site offers a wide assortment of fashion apparel, shoes and accessories for the entire family along with top name cosmetics, a wedding registry and a large selection of quality merchandise for the home. Kasey Lobaugh, principal, Deloitte Consulting LLP and Omni-channel Retail Leader, Deloitte Digital comments:
“Tablets are obviously an important piece of the omni-channel retail model, but just building a tablet-specific experience may not be enough to increase brand value, earn customers’ trust and drive sales,” she said. “Users expect—and reward—tablet experiences grounded in simplicity, usefulness and eye-catching aesthetics.”
